Bangladesh: Awami League calls for nationwide shutdown on Tuesday after 'illegal' verdict against Hasina
Dhaka, Nov 17 (IANS) Bangladesh's Awami League party has called for a nationwide shutdown on Tuesday and announced demonstrations and protests from November 19–21 in the entire country while rejecting the "illegal" verdict of the country’s so-called International Crimes Tribunal (ICT) after conducting a "farcical trial" against former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ina and two others.
